REGINA – A Swift Current RCMP member is facing several drug related charges for allegedly selling cocaine and ecstasy.
RCMP officer Michael Chachula, on the force for nearly seven years, was arrested Monday and has been charged with Trafficking Cocaine and Trafficking MDMA/Ecstasy.
Last April, RCMP received a criminal complaint regarding Chachula. The alleged crimes happened in the RCMP jurisdiction and would have been normally investigated by Mounties, but to remain fair and impartial, the Moose Jaw Police conducted the investigation.
During the Moose Jaw Police investigation, more information about Chachula’s alleged drug trafficking was uncovered that needed to be further investigated.
An external investigation by another police force was considered, but since the investigation required special resources and expertise it was decided that the RCMP would investigate the new allegations.
In October RCMP began investigating and today’s charges against Chachula were the eventual result. He was suspended immediately, and an internal code of conduct review was also initiated.
Chachula is scheduled to make his first court appearance in Swift Current on February 18th.
